# Best IAM Solution for Mid-Sized Tech Companies—What’s Working Now?

<p class="elv-tracking-normal elv-text-default elv-font-figtree elv-text-base elv-leading-base elv-font-normal" elv="true">I want to start a discussion about identity and access management (IAM) tools—specifically those that support mid-sized tech companies juggling growth, security, and operational efficiency. The ideal solution should strike a balance between flexibility, robust features, and ease of integration across cloud and on-prem environments.</p><p class="elv-tracking-normal elv-text-default elv-font-figtree elv-text-base elv-leading-base elv-font-normal" elv="true">These IAM platforms are currently well-rated in G2’s <a class="a a--md" elv="true" href="https://www.g2.com/categories/identity-and-access-management-iam">Identity and Access Management category</a>:</p><p class="elv-tracking-normal elv-text-default elv-font-figtree elv-text-base elv-leading-base elv-font-normal" elv="true"><a class="a a--md" elv="true" href="https://www.g2.com/products/okta/reviews"><strong>Okta</strong></a></p><p class="elv-tracking-normal elv-text-default elv-font-figtree elv-text-base elv-leading-base elv-font-normal" elv="true">Okta is known for its reliability and breadth of integrations, making it a top choice for growing tech companies. It delivers strong SSO, adaptive MFA, and automated user lifecycle management. Admins can manage access across SaaS apps, infrastructure, and APIs without significant manual overhead. The modular design also allows mid-sized businesses to start with essentials and expand into more advanced security layers over time.</p><p class="elv-tracking-normal elv-text-default elv-font-figtree elv-text-base elv-leading-base elv-font-normal" elv="true"><a class="a a--md" elv="true" href="https://www.g2.com/products/auth0/reviews"><strong>Auth0</strong></a></p><p class="elv-tracking-normal elv-text-default elv-font-figtree elv-text-base elv-leading-base elv-font-normal" elv="true">Auth0 caters especially well to product and engineering teams that need customizable authentication within web and mobile apps. Its developer-first design supports OAuth2, OpenID Connect, and social logins, while giving companies full control over login experiences. It’s particularly helpful for mid-sized tech firms building client-facing software and looking for authentication that won’t slow down the release cycle.</p><p class="elv-tracking-normal elv-text-default elv-font-figtree elv-text-base elv-leading-base elv-font-normal" elv="true"><a class="a a--md" elv="true" href="https://www.g2.com/products/jumpcloud/reviews"><strong>JumpCloud</strong></a></p><p class="elv-tracking-normal elv-text-default elv-font-figtree elv-text-base elv-leading-base elv-font-normal" elv="true">JumpCloud combines IAM with device and directory management in one cloud-native platform. It’s an efficient option for tech teams managing mixed OS environments (Mac, Windows, Linux) and remote teams. Key features include cross-platform device control, centralized user directories, and passwordless login options. Its flexible deployment and pricing also make it appealing for companies in scale-up mode.</p><p class="elv-tracking-normal elv-text-default elv-font-figtree elv-text-base elv-leading-base elv-font-normal" elv="true"><a class="a a--md" elv="true" href="https://www.g2.com/products/onelogin/reviews"><strong>OneLogin</strong></a></p><p class="elv-tracking-normal elv-text-default elv-font-figtree elv-text-base elv-leading-base elv-font-normal" elv="true">OneLogin offers a balance of simplicity and enterprise-grade security that works well for mid-sized teams. Features like SmartFactor Authentication and contextual access policies make it easy to tighten security without introducing friction for users. Admins benefit from intuitive dashboards, fast provisioning, and strong integration support across popular SaaS applications.</p><p class="elv-tracking-normal elv-text-default elv-font-figtree elv-text-base elv-leading-base elv-font-normal" elv="true"><a class="a a--md" elv="true" href="https://www.g2.com/products/microsoft-entra-id/reviews"><strong>Microsoft Entra ID (formerly Azure AD)</strong></a></p><p class="elv-tracking-normal elv-text-default elv-font-figtree elv-text-base elv-leading-base elv-font-normal" elv="true">For tech companies using Microsoft 365 or Azure infrastructure, Entra ID is a logical fit. It supports SSO, conditional access, and identity governance across hybrid environments. Mid-sized teams appreciate the native compatibility with Microsoft tools, as well as the ability to extend IAM controls to external users and partners when needed.</p><p class="elv-tracking-normal elv-text-default elv-font-figtree elv-text-base elv-leading-base elv-font-normal" elv="true">Each tool above brings something different to the table—whether it’s developer customization, directory flexibility, or broader app coverage.</p>
